Abstract

The utility model discloses a kind of base frame tilters, including two symmetrically arranged racks, and are installed on turnover mechanism in rack, positioning and clamping mechanism and elevating mechanism;The positioning and clamping mechanism and turnover mechanism are sequentially connected;The positioning and clamping mechanism is slidably connected with elevating mechanism;The base frame tilter of the utility model transports large-scale workpiece to be processed to rack side first with car body is carried;It recycles hanging device to lift large-scale workpiece to the positioning and clamping mechanism between two racks, and is gripped large-scale workpiece by adjusting positioning and clamping mechanism, then adjust large-scale workpiece height using elevating mechanism, guarantee that workpiece can normally be overturn;Finally large-scale workpiece is overturn using turnover mechanism, it is highly-safe, it is easy to operate, it can be realized the 360 ° of overturnings and processing of large-scale workpiece.

A kind of base frame tilter
Technical field
The utility model relates to a kind of base frame tilters, belong to vehicle tooling and maintenance of equipment technical field.
Background technique
The car body of railway freight-car is usually to be welded by the steel constructions group such as chassis, side wall, headwall, roof;Group weldering when, be Facilitate weld job, guarantees welding quality, need the related turning of steel structures certain angle by car body or chassis, so that weld seam In downhand position, in the prior art, the overturning mode to large-sized mechanical components is to match to close in the sky using two width suspension hooks Overturning is hung, since workpiece tonnage weight is big and the factors such as shape, often suspender, workpiece is caused to collide in switching process and be drawn The accidents such as wound, safety coefficient is low, and large-scale component of machine is easy to be moved on overturning frame when being overturn, this is right There are hidden danger for the personal safety of worker.Therefore, in order to improve turning-over safety, it would be highly desirable to design a kind of overturning for chassis overturning Machine.
Utility model content
A kind of in order to solve the above problems, the utility model proposes base frame tilter, it is highly-safe, it is easy to operate, it can Realize 360 ° of overturnings of large-scale workpiece.
The base frame tilter of the utility model, including two symmetrically arranged racks, and be installed on turnover mechanism in rack, determine Position clamping device and elevating mechanism;The positioning and clamping mechanism and turnover mechanism are sequentially connected;The positioning and clamping mechanism and liter Descending mechanism is slidably connected, and transports large-scale workpiece to be processed to rack side first with car body is carried;Recycle hanging device Large-scale workpiece is lifted to the positioning and clamping mechanism between two racks, and by adjust positioning and clamping mechanism by large-scale workpiece into Row grips, and then adjusts large-scale workpiece height using elevating mechanism, guarantees that workpiece can normally be overturn;Finally using overturning Mechanism overturns large-scale workpiece, and processes to large-scale workpiece;
The turnover mechanism includes the overturning motor for being installed on frame top, and the overturning connecting with overturning motor is slowed down Machine, and the overturning disk being sequentially connected with overturning speed reducer by driving gear set;The positioning and clamping mechanism is fixed on overturning On front side of disk, overturning disk is driven to realize 360 ° of rotations using overturning motor and overturning speed reducer;
The positioning and clamping mechanism includes L-type positioning seat, and is set up in the inverted U positioning support seat of L-type positioning seat end, And it is movably installed in the grip block of inverted U positioning support seat two sides;The grip block by elastic adjusting handle movable clamping in Inverted U positioning support seat two sides;The L-type positioning seat is integrally made of vertical joints and horizontal supporting portion;It is described vertically to connect Socket part is fixed on front side of overturning disk;The inverted U positioning support seat is fixed on horizontal supporting portion, and it deviates from vertical joints one End, large-scale workpiece is placed on inverted U positioning support seat, by rotating elastic adjusting handle, drives grip block fixed towards inverted U The movement of position support base center, and positioning is clamped to large-scale workpiece two sides by grip block;By the vertical connection of L-type positioning seat Portion is fixed with overturning disk, when overturning disk rotational, the rotation of L-type positioning seat is driven, so that large-scale workpiece be driven to overturn;
The elevating mechanism includes the fluctuating orbit for being fixed on rack two sides, and the lifting being slidably mounted on fluctuating orbit Guide plate, and the lifting motor being sequentially connected with lifting guide plate by drive sprocket;The lifting guide plate is by lifting trussed shore, lifting Bottom plate and guiding annulus are made into integration;The lifting trussed shore passes through rack and stretches to machine frame inside;The lifting trussed shore It is fixedly connected with drive sprocket;Its quadrangle of the lifting bottom plate is equipped with lifting idler pulley;The lifting idler pulley and fluctuating orbit are living It is dynamic chimeric;The overturning disk is movably installed in guiding annulus center by guide bearing, and lifting motor movement drives lifting to lead The lifting idler pulley of plate is slided up and down along fluctuating orbit, is flexibly connected disk is overturn with the guiding annulus for going up and down guide plate, is worked as liter Drop guide plate moves up and down under the drive of lifting motor, overturning disk lifting is driven, to realize the lifting of large-scale workpiece.
As preferred embodiment, the bottom of the frame is equipped with movable pulley, convenient for the movement and maintenance of rack.
As preferred embodiment, the rack installed in front has the carrying car body with fence, can pass through carrier Body transports large-scale workpiece to be flipped to rack, convenient for the lifting of large-scale workpiece;In addition, using band by the carrying of fence Car body can prevent the large-scale workpiece when carrying from falling, can also limit to large-scale workpiece, be easy to lift the progress of operation, mention High working efficiency.
As preferred embodiment, synchronized links frame, and synchronous company are installed between positioning and clamping mechanism described in two sides It connects frame to be fixedly connected with the horizontal supporting portion of L-type positioning seat by fastening bolt, installs and synchronize between two positioning and clamping mechanisms Connection frame guarantees that two positioning and clamping mechanisms can synchronize realization rotary movement in overturning, improve stability when overturning.
It, will be to first with car body is carried compared with prior art, the base frame tilter of the utility model The large-scale workpiece of processing is transported to rack side;Hanging device is recycled to lift large-scale workpiece to the locating clip between two racks It holds in mechanism, and is gripped large-scale workpiece by adjusting positioning and clamping mechanism, then adjusted using elevating mechanism big Type workpiece height guarantees that workpiece can normally be overturn;Finally large-scale workpiece is overturn using turnover mechanism, it is highly-safe, It is easy to operate, it can be realized the 360 ° of overturnings and processing of large-scale workpiece;Synchronized links frame is installed between two positioning and clamping mechanisms, Guarantee that two positioning and clamping mechanisms can synchronize realization rotary movement in overturning, improve stability when overturning.
